The Asilidae Are The Robber Fly Family, Also Called Assassin Flies. They Are Powerfully Built, Bristly Flies With A Short, Stout Proboscis Enclosing The Sharp, Sucking Hypopharynx. The Name ''robber Flies'' Reflects Their Expert Predatory Habits; They Feed Mainly Or Exclusively On Other Insects And, As A Rule, They Wait In Ambush And Catch Their Prey In Flight.
